What Makes a Good Yggdrasil Casino Bonus
Bonuses are the casino’s way of funding your future losses in advance. That is not cynicism; it is arithmetic. A 100% deposit match up to £200 sounds like free money until you multiply the wagering requirement. If the bonus is £200 with 35x wagering, you need to stake £7,000 before withdrawing any bonus-related winnings. Play long enough and the expected loss on most slots eats that.
Yggdrasil slots often count fully toward wagering, but not always. Some UK casinos exclude high-RTP or high-volatility titles from bonus play, or they weigh them at 50%. Check the bonus terms before you pick Vikings Go Berzerk as your ‘free money engine.’ You are not the first person to think of that.
Free spins are the smallest and most seductive form of bonus. A casino might give you 50 free spins on a new Yggdrasil game, then cap winnings at £10 and require 20x wagering on whatever you win. That is not a gift; it is a coupon with teeth. The best free spins offers in the UK tend to be no-wager or low-wager, and PlayOJO built an entire brand on it. Other operators are catching up, slowly.

Yggdrasil RTP, Volatility and What They Mean for UK Players
Return-to-player, or RTP, is the percentage of total stakes a slot is designed to pay back over millions of spins. It is not a promise for your session. A 96% RTP slot can still drain your balance in an hour, and a 94% RTP slot can deliver a lucky jackpot. The figure matters over the long run, not on a Tuesday evening.
UKGC rules allow operators to offer different RTP configurations of the same Yggdrasil game. This is why two casinos might show different returns for Vikings Go Berzerk. One might run the 96.1% version, another the 94.0% version. The in-game help file always shows the exact configured RTP, but most players never open it. That is like buying a car without checking the fuel consumption.
Volatility tells you how the RTP is distributed. Low volatility slots pay smaller amounts often. High volatility slots pay rarely but can hit large wins. Yggdrasil’s range covers both, from Fruitoids at the gentle end to Multifly! and Wolf Hunters at the brutal end. Match volatility to your bankroll, not your dreams. If you have £20 and chase high volatility, do not be surprised when the screen shows zero after eight minutes.

Yggdrasil Casino Legality and UK Player Safety
Any casino offering Yggdrasil slots to UK players must hold a UK Gambling Commission licence. Yggdrasil itself holds supplier licences, but the operator takes responsibility for player funds and game fairness. The UKGC requires games to use certified random number generators, and Yggdrasil’s titles pass the same technical audits as other major providers. If a dispute arises, you have access to the operator’s ADR provider, usually eCOGRA or IBAS.
GamStop is mandatory for UK-licensed casinos. If you have self-excluded, you cannot open an account, and no Yggdrasil slot will bypass that. Sites that advertise ‘not on GamStop’ are not UKGC-licensed and are operating illegally in the UK. Playing there means surrendering every consumer protection you think you have. That is not a warning; that is a description of the business model.
